BrightDrop Zevo 600
The BrightDrop Zevo 600 nameplate is an electric light commercial vehicle that is powered by Ultium batteries and Ultium Drive motors and purpose-built for the delivery of goods and services over long ranges, and represents the new business’s second product to market. Previously, it was known as the BrightDrop EV600, but its name was changed in April 2022.

Overview
The first-ever Zevo 600 was created with the intention of combining zero-emissions driving with a range of advanced safety and convenience features more common in consumer electric vehicles. Zevo 600 features and benefits include:
- 300 horsepower and 390 pound-feet of torque
- Estimated range of up to 250 miles on a full charge
- Peak charge rate of up to 160 miles of EV range per hour via 120kW DC fast charging
- Over 600 cubic feet of cargo area space
- Cargo area security system with motion sensors to help keep cargo secure
- Front sliding pocket doors, wide cabin walkways and a large auto-open cargo bulkhead door all contribute to optimize driver efficiency
- Available at a GVWR of less than 10,000 pounds
- Segment-leading standard safety features, including:
- Front and Rear Park Assist
- Automatic Emergency Braking
- Forward Collision Alert
- Following Distance Indicator
- Front Pedestrian Braking
- Lane Keep Assist with Lane Departure Warning
- IntelliBeam automatic high beams
- HD Rear Vision Camera
- Additional available safety and driver assistance features, including:
- Rear Cross Traffic Braking
- Blind Zone Steering Assist
- Reverse Automatic Braking
- HD Surround Vision
- Rear Pedestrian Alert
- Enhanced Automatic Emergency Braking
- A 13.4-inch-diagonal, full-color infotainment screen
Early customer interest in the Zevo 600 has been strong, with the first vehicles to be delivered to the first customer, FedEX, by the end of this year. BrightDrop expects to make the Zevo 600 available to more customers to order starting in early 2022. Initial units of the Zevo 600 are being built in an unused area of the GM CAMI Assembly plant in Ingersoll, Ontario while the actual assembly line is being prepared for full series production.
